Is Clemson playing today? Tigers’ schedule for week 3 in college football

After a disappointing loss to Georgia in Week 1, the Clemson football team rebounded in their home opener against Appalachian State.

Tigers quarterback Cade Klubnik set career highs in passing yards and touchdowns as Clemson’s offense finally took off. The Tigers’ record-setting performance helped them climb in the polls, landing at No. 20 in the Coaches Poll and No. 22 in the AP Poll.

The open week also comes at the perfect time, as Clemson is dealing with injuries to some key players. Tigers coach Dabo Swinney said defensive lineman Peter Woods and wide receiver Tyler Brown are “taking it day by day” after both were injured against the Mountaineers. Woods hurt himself on a cut block and Brown sprained his ankle.

Swinney’s team will look to get healthier and maintain its offensive strength during the open week before ACC play against NC State begins on Sept. 21 (noon ET, ABC) at Memorial Stadium.

Here’s everything you need to know about Clemson’s schedule in Week 3 and beyond:

Is Clemson playing today?

The Tigers will not play on Saturday as it is their first off weekend of the season.

Clemson has its first bye before beginning ACC play against NC State on Sept. 21. After that, the Tigers face four consecutive conference opponents — Stanford, Florida State, Wake Forest and Virginia — before beginning their second open week on Oct. 26.
